Review of Snatch

Snatch (2000)
9/10
Clever movie
5 July 2009
I guess this movie has the essence of the pure and sophisticated comedy, without parodies or aggressive jokes (which are sometimes very funny either). The movie itself is very unusual, crazy, alternative, and reminds very vaguely the atmosphere of Pulp Fiction.

The beginning is intricate, but as the happenings go on, the relations between the characters get more solid and the situations, funnier.

The acting couldn't be better; all of them were perfect for the roles, but Brad Pitt raised the level even more.

I recommend this movie for the ones who are open-minded, by the fact that this is not a typical commercial movie; it innovates in some aspects and the result was a clever and sophisticated movie that may not be the taste of everybody.
